Noe Valley’s commercial buildings aren’t like the rest of San Francisco. The neighborhood’s Victorian and Edwardian-era wood-frame flats, most built between 1890 and 1920 and many reconstructed after the 1906 earthquake, now house a mix of ground-floor retail, professional offices, and subdivided residential units. That means a locksmith here needs two skill sets: preserving original deep-pocket mortise locksets on thick fir doors, and building out modern master-key or smart-entry systems that coordinate shared street-level entries with separately keyed upper and lower flats. Master Key System Installation
Noe Valley’s flat-conversion economy creates a specific master-key challenge: one building, multiple owners or tenants, one shared street entry. We design grand-master key systems that let each unit holder access their own space and the common door, while the property manager holds a single key for everything. Typical master key systems for 3-6 unit Noe Valley buildings run $400-$900 installed, including rekeying all existing hardware to the new hierarchy. We recently upgraded the shared entry of a three-unit Edwardian flat on 24th Street: the original mortise lock body was retained, but we installed a Mul-T-Lock interactive cylinder and coordinated rekeying for all tenants, preserving the period brass face while adding high-security pick resistance.

High Security Locks
Many of the post-1906 Edwardian flats along the 24th Street corridor still have their original mortise lock bodies in place, and owners - often high-income buyers who paid $2M+ for the character - specifically want to keep the period brass hardware visible. We stock Medeco and Mul-T-Lock mortise-format cylinders for exactly this reason. A high-security cylinder retrofit in an original Noe Valley mortise lock typically runs $280-$450 per door, including installation and key registration. Standard deadbolt cylinders won’t fit these non-standard profiles without shimming or a full mortise-body swap, which is why locksmiths who don’t carry the right inventory lose these jobs immediately.

Panic Bar Installation
Ground-floor commercial spaces in Noe Valley’s converted flats must meet San Francisco fire code for egress, and original narrow doorways don’t always accommodate modern panic hardware. We install code-compliant panic bars on 32-inch and 36-inch openings, including rim-type and mortise configurations that work with existing Victorian and Edwardian door frames. Common Commercial Locksmith Problems We See in Noe Valley
- Standard deadbolt cylinders forced into original mortise locks. A previous locksmith shimmed a modern cylinder into your 1890s mortise body. It worked for six months. Now the cam throw is binding and the key won’t retract. We see this constantly in Noe Valley flat conversions. The right fix is a mortise-format cylinder matched to the original body - not another shim job.
- Salt-air corrosion on north- and west-facing brass entries. Noe Valley’s sheltered valley position brings more sun than most of San Francisco, but the marine air still carries salt. North-facing recessed Victorian entries on streets like Douglass stay damp year-round. Brass and zinc cylinders pit and seize. We inspect for corrosion before it becomes a lockout, and we specify corrosion-resistant finishes where the original hardware allows.
- Uncoordinated rekeying after tenant turnover. A new tenant moves into the upper flat, the landlord calls a cheap locksmith, and now the shared entry key doesn’t match the intercom or the lower unit’s schedule. We design master key hierarchies from the start, so turnover requires rekeying one change key - not scrambling the whole building.
- Missing grand-master key systems for flat-conversion buildings. Two separate owners sharing one common entry, each with their own locksmith history, creates a keying mess. We untangle these and build proper grand-master systems that respect each unit’s independence while securing shared access.
Pricing for Commercial Locksmith in Noe Valley, CA
We quote flat prices on the phone before any work begins. Here’s what commercial locksmith services typically cost in the Noe Valley market:
| Service | Typical Range in Noe Valley |
|---|---|
| Commercial lockout (standard hours) | $150 - $250 |
| After-hours / emergency lockout | $200 - $320 |
| Rekey standard commercial lock | $25 - $45 per cylinder |
| High-security cylinder (Medeco/Mul-T-Lock) retrofit | $280 - $450 per door |
| Master key system (3-6 units) | $400 - $900 |
| Panic bar installation | $350 - $650 |
| Access control (2-4 doors) |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| File cabinet lock service | $85 - $180 |
Factors that affect your specific price: mortise vs. cylindrical lock type, high-security key registration requirements, number of cylinders in a master key system, and whether original hardware must be preserved.
